Army National Guard works the U.S. Capitol
DC National Guard
Jan. 17, 2021 | 1:38
U.S. Army 1st Sgt. Galem Coleman, with the Virginia Army National Guard, describes his unit’s daily operations in the U.S. Capitol building, Jan. 17, 2021. At least 25,000 National Guard men and women have been authorized to conduct security, communication and logistical missions in support of federal and District authorities leading up and through the 59th Presidential Inauguration. (U.S. Air National Guard video by Senior Airman Amanda Bodony)
